About the Role

The Company is seeking a Vice President for Academic Affairs. The successful candidate will be responsible for providing strategic leadership and oversight of the academic programs and policies. This role involves working closely with faculty, staff, and students to ensure the delivery of high-quality education and the advancement of the institution's academic mission. The Vice President will also be tasked with fostering a culture of academic excellence, innovation, and inclusivity, as well as managing the academic budget and resources effectively.

Applicants for the Vice President for Academic Affairs position at the company should have a Ph.D. or equivalent terminal degree in a relevant field, with a strong record of scholarly achievement and teaching experience. The role requires a deep understanding of the current trends and challenges in higher education, as well as the ability to develop and implement academic strategies that align with the institution's goals. The ideal candidate will have a proven track record in academic administration, including experience in faculty recruitment, development, and evaluation. Excellent communication, interpersonal, and leadership skills are essential, as is the ability to work collaboratively with diverse stakeholders.
